Zappos

Zappos is an online retailer that is known as being one of the most focused on its customers. They have a distinct corporate culture and are constantly looking for ways to improve. They've even opened their Las Vegas headquarters to the public, to demonstrate how they operate. Zappos has received a lot of attention from investors as well as Sequoia Ventures, a major venture capital investment company in the United States.

They also have an extensive return policy. If you buy shoes from their store and they don't fit or aren't what you expected they can be returned for a full year. The majority of online stores don't offer this option. This makes shopping more comfortable for customers and helps build trust.

Zappos makes it simple for their customers to reach them if they have any questions or concerns. Zappos has their contact details on every page, and their phone line is open 24/7. Zappos has also developed merchandising strategy that helps them cross-sell and upsell their products. This boosts the average order value, and results in more revenue for the company.

Zappos earns money through e-commerce sales of footwear clothing, accessories, and footwear. They also sell merchandise through their discount division, 6PM. They have a variety of high-end shoes, such as Adidas, Nike, UGG, The North Face, and Tory Burch. Their success is due largely to their high-quality products and excellent service.

Bloomingdale's

Bloomingdale's is a posh department store with more than 100 years of history. The store offers a wide selection of designer clothes and accessories. The store offers a range of services, such as free WiFi and multilingual support for non-English customers. The store also provides a wide range of dining options. The store is a great spot to spend your day shopping and eating delicious food.

The first Bloomingdale's opened in New York City, in 1861. The company was founded in 1861 by the brothers Lyman Bloomingdale and Samuel Bloomingdale. They sold a range of items, ranging from women's stockings to men's wool suits and upright pianos. By 1929, the company had expanded and was among the most popular department stores in New York. In 1930 it merged with Federated Department Stores, which was later bought by Macy's, Inc.

In recent years, a contemporary aesthetic has become the focus of the company. Rebranding was accompanied by new logos and an emphasis on customer service. The brand has also shifted its focus more on providing a wide range of products such as cosmetics and home goods.

The store also has a variety of cosmetics and jewelry. Its beauty products include makeup from CREED and Maison Francis Kurkdijan and skincare from Sisley Paris and other top brands. The store stocks perfumes, handbags, and accessories. It even has a wedding registry, and offers gift cards for any occasion.

Nasty Gal

Nasty Gal caters to fashionistas in their 20s. The brand's unique style has earned it a cult following among its target market. The brand has a range of fashionable pieces for every occasion from a night out with your girlfriends to music festival outfits. They also have a range of dresses and accessories that look costly but aren't expensive.

Sophia Amoruso founded the company in 2006. She started out selling vintage clothes on eBay however, the popularity of her store led her to move out of her aunt's home to larger warehouses in Berkeley. The company quickly grew and soon became famous for its trendy, edgy style.

Now owned by Boohoo, Nasty Gal has increased its selection to include accessories and shoes. The website offers a large assortment of styles including linen, knit and denim pieces. The brand also offers bodycon dresses and jackets.

Nasty gal has experienced some problems in the past, despite its popularity. The rapid growth of the company was fueled by a large amount of marketing and advertising spending, which is an effective strategy, but it can also destroy an organization if they fail to become loyal customers. It has also faced issues with debt and strained relationships with vendors. These issues contributed to the company's bankruptcy filing in the year before. Nasty gal is also restricted by the lack of diversity in its workforce.

Urban Outfitters

Urban Outfitters is one of the most popular fashion stores around the world. It is famous for its eclectic product selection and fashionable styles. However, the company's poor sustainability rating and unreliable labor practices have prompted some customers to seek alternatives. In addition the use of non-organic cotton as well as the lack of transparency in its supply chain has led to more scrutiny of the brand.

The satisfaction of customers is reflected in its Net Promoter Score which is a measure of how likely customers are to recommend the product to others. The score for the company is 18 with the percentage of Promoters being 45% and 28 percent of Passives. The score is based on an easy question asking customers whether they would recommend the service or product.

Urban Outfitters stocks a combination of boutique labels and brands for men and women, as well as accessories and kitsch homewares that appeal to a broad variety of age groups. The Womenswear collection features high-end diffusion labels like See By Chloe and Anglomania. Paul Joe Sister and Tatty Devine are also available. The Menswear Collection includes boutique brands like Lyle Scott G Star Fred Perry and Nike.

The retailer is also well-known for its distinctive style, that has become popular among young adults and students. The company has made efforts to incorporate eco-friendly products into its collections, however there is still a lot of room to improve its the impact on the environment and labor practices. Customers seeking alternatives that are sustainable to Urban Outfitters should look for companies that prioritize environmentally friendly manufacturing and fair working conditions.

The Frankie Shop

The Frankie Shop has been an essential in the wardrobes of fashion bloggers and social media stars since its launch in 2014. Gaelle Drevet launched the store to cater to women who feel that "looking good doesn't need to be perfect". The brand has earned a cult following among fashion-conscious women, with its Bea suits and eco-friendly tops being a staple in closets across the globe. The brand has also enthused famous fans, including Gigi Hadid and Hailey Bieber, and is carried at luxury department stores like Net-a-Porter and Farfetch.

The extravagant blazers, dresses and tops are designed to be worn all day. The slouchy cut gives a hint of edge. Inspiring itself from both Paris and New York, the label's collections are a refined, feminine take on minimalism. This has helped the label to gain a loyal following of influencers who regularly post photos of their Frankie Shop purchase with the hashtag #frankiegirl.

The Frankie Shop is a multi-brand retailer which has been successful even in times of financial hardship. This is due to the fact that it has its inventory tightly curated. The brand is able to examine market trends using its limited inventory and increase the demand for their products. This strategy has proven successful for the brand, as its pieces frequently sell out and are replenished within days. The Frankie Shop will expand its operations to New York and Paris this year.
